The expansion of the Music Production Software Market is driven by a convergence of technological, cultural, and economic trends that collectively reshape how music is created and consumed. One of the most significant drivers is the democratization of music production technologies, which has enabled individuals with modest financial resources to access studio-quality tools. As computing power has become more affordable, hobbyists and aspiring musicians can now purchase powerful DAWs and plugins that were previously available only in high-end commercial studios.

The rise of online learning platforms and communities has also played a pivotal role. Aspiring producers can access tutorials, walkthroughs, and masterclasses on platforms like YouTube, Udemy, and Coursera, significantly reducing the learning curve associated with sophisticated music production tools. This influx of educational content empowers users to master concepts such as multi-track editing, sound design, mixing techniques, and arrangement structuring at their own pace, fueling broader adoption.

Another key driver is the growing number of independent artists and producer collectives. Independent musicians increasingly bypass traditional record label pathways, releasing tracks via streaming platforms like Spotify, Apple Music, and Bandcamp. The ability to produce, distribute, and monetize music independently has created a vibrant ecosystem where musicians can generate income through royalties, digital sales, sync licensing, and fan support platforms like Patreon. Robust music production software is essential to this DIY paradigm, as it provides the tools necessary to create professional-level recordings without expensive studio sessions.

Technological innovation is also accelerating market growth. Cloud-based DAWs and collaborative features allow multiple artists and producers to work on tracks simultaneously from different locations. AI integration within music production tools assists with tasks such as automatic mastering, groove and tempo matching, and vocal tuning — saving time and enhancing creative possibilities. Additionally, advancements in virtual instruments and sample libraries have given musicians access to high-fidelity orchestral, electronic, and world-music sounds previously available only through hardware instruments.

The proliferation of mobile music production apps signifies another growth trend. Producers can now sketch ideas, compose beats, and edit tracks on tablets and smartphones, extending creative workflows beyond the studio. As mobile processing power improves, mobile music production applications are increasingly capable of handling complex audio tasks, expanding the addressable user base for production tools.

Finally, the growing demand for immersive audio formats — such as 3D audio and spatial sound — creates new opportunities for software developers to innovate. These formats enable creators to produce audio experiences for vir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and gaming platforms, broadening the scope of music production beyond traditional stereo outputs.
